4.3.7

Throttle Position Sensor Replacement
(944E-42 Only)

a. Throttle Position Sensor Removal

The throttle position sensor (1) controls the engine
speed. It is designed to sense the position of the throttle
pedal and sends the signal to the engine control module.

The sensor is located on the bracket (2) below the dash
where the throttle pedal is attached.

The sensor must be tested while it is still on the vehicle.
Refer to Section 9.13.3, “Throttle Position Sensor
(944E-42 Only).”

1. Park the vehicle on a firm, level surface. Level the

vehicle, ground the attachment, place the travel
select lever in the (N) NEUTRAL DETENT position,
engage the parking brake switch and shut the
engine OFF.

2. Disconnect the ECM cab harness connector (3) from

the throttle position sensor (4).

3. Disconnect the bottom of the return spring (5) from

the bolt (6) at the bottom of the mounting bracket (7)
inside the cab.

4. Remove the clevis locking pin (8) from the clevis on

the linkage assembly (9).

5. Remove the two slotted pan head screws (10), flat

washers (11) and nuts (12) securing the sensor and
linkage assembly to the mounting bracket.

6. Slide the sensor (4) and linkage assembly (9) out of

the slot (13) on the mounting plate (7).

7. Remove the snap ring (15) and flat washer (16)

securing the sensor (17) to the linkage
assembly (18).
